DALIAN, Sept. 30 (Xinhua) -- No.1 soybean futures closed lower on Tuesday in daytime trading at the Dalian Commodity Exchange (DCE).
The most active No.1 soybean contract for November 2025 delivery dipped 4 yuan (about 56 U.S. cents) to close at 3,927 yuan per tonne.
On Tuesday, the total trading volume of six listed No.1 soybean futures contracts on the exchange was 132,034 lots, with a turnover of about 5.2 billion yuan.
China is the world's largest soybean importer. ■
